Training

The CHPC provides training and support to help users utilize advanced computing systems and software effectively.

CHPC presentations

The CHPC has developed a series of courses to help users make the most of CHPC resources. We continue to add to and improve this series over time, and we welcome suggestions for additional presentations. 

The training sessions are available via Zoom. The Zoom link is given on the presentation pages. There is no cost associated with CHPC training sessions. There is also no need to register, with limited and noted exceptions.
